Transaction 12077a9e2184b29ebeab82771da18a58bd6514df1a53e51a44aa9dae200e0edb

1 Input
2 Outputs
  • 12077a9e2184b29ebeab82771da18a58bd6514df1a53e51a44aa9dae200e0edb:0
  • value  185887805
    address  3AdFUwW2EU5v1rAnTYEg2pc62KGuJ91hEk
  • 12077a9e2184b29ebeab82771da18a58bd6514df1a53e51a44aa9dae200e0edb:1
  • value  68743024
    address  1KeAxGqcz9trjWYAvEuMiyeX6TgTDXnqEY